Abstract
Parents of 34 handicapped children were compared to a control sample of parents of nonhandicapped children on a variety of measures, including marital satisfaction, social support, religiosity, psychological well being, and a measure of resources and stress. Significant differences were found between groups along a number of these dimensions.Entities:
